two.1.4) Short description
The Fleming Fund supports Lower Middle Income Countries (LMICs) to tackle the deadly global impact of antimicrobial resistance (AMR) by improving laboratory capacity, diagnosis and building sustainable surveillance systems, taking a One Health approach. DHSC anticipates needing a Management Agent to deliver the aims of phase III of the Fleming Fund.
This is the first in a series of market engagement events to engage with the market on the anticipated Phase III procurement.
